Output f16e4c33fa6496dcef94286e3b97db238bcc7a9aa016d0ddc72c169c3b2500ab:1

value
26529109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91b8a39fe34e0b73963d608e4eb736bcd93d2a58 OP_EQUAL
address
MMBfQCWUfmNvW8SSuUVbwMWXTEYJtdJLES
transaction
f16e4c33fa6496dcef94286e3b97db238bcc7a9aa016d0ddc72c169c3b2500ab
spent
true